Resolvin D5 is an anti-inflammatory agent primarily targeting the GPR32 receptor, effectively modulating inflammation responses. It alleviates Paclitaxel-induced mechanical allodynia and inflammatory pain in male mice through mechanisms that do not involve TRPV1 or TRPA1 channels. Resolvin D5 reduces LPS-induced ERK phosphorylation and NF-κB nuclear translocation while downregulating pro-inflammatory mediators, inhibiting Th17 differentiation, and promoting regulatory T cell differentiation. This compound is particularly relevant for research on chemotherapy-induced peripheral neuropathy, inflammatory pain, and rheumatoid arthritis.
